Te Hui Amorangi Ki Te Upoko O Te Ika is a Trust charity in the Religion sector, based in Palmerston North, Palmerston North. CharityData rates this charity A- (85/100). Annual revenue: $1.3M NZD. Financial data as at December 2024.
Mission: Te Hui Amorangi Ki Te Upoko O Te Ika is part of the body of Christ in the Anglican, Mihingare Church in Aotearoa and endeavours to bring Christ’s work and biblical text into this world through worship and service to God; through the power of the Holy Spirit. It provides a community of Christian faith worship and service to all those who choose to receive worship and service within Tikanga Maori and the Reo. We respond to human needs through loving service and seek to transform unjust structures within society, whilst caring for all God’s creation.
